They demolished one wing of Helser plus some of the main hallway when they built the Union Drive Community Center four years ago, but most of the building is still there. It sounds like every year for the last decade they've said they were going to tear Helser down, and every year for the last decade Helser has had hundreds of students living there because Friley and the suites can't nearly hold everybody. Enrollment will have to drop before Helser gets demolished, I think.
